But the COMPS are what keep us doing it. Free rooms, free food, shows, etc.

 

So I am DYING to know whether or not there is any good video poker on board. Casinos on cruise ships are notoriously bad with their slot and video poker returns and I end up playing texas holdem ( if they have a card table ) or Craps or BJ.

 

 

I eyeballed some machines. Pretty much the same pay table through $1 at 6/5 for Jacks or Better. If you go to $5 or $10 you can get 8/5., but you can forget 9/6.

Sigh... Craps and BJ then... Thanks for looking!

 

Sign up for the players card and you can get a booklet with some coupons.

 

One will give you $20 play for $10 on slots and video poker.

 

Another for an ace at table plackjack.

 

Another for a "$5 chip".

 

You won't get rich, but helps a little.
